OK, retested it, taking the known failing configuration file and remove the canvas_type=1. So, I have another data point. Fist some background on my computer setup.

o) I have a Dell XPS15, that has a GPU. I have another monitor attached the laptop
o) I have Pluggable docking station, attached to which I have two additional monitors. This are accessible through displaylink
o) the monitors on the laptop can use the GPU for acceleration.
o) The monitors on the docking station, can't use the GPU.
o) Yes, that means I have 4 monitors.

1) I start up kincad on a display that doesn't support the GPU and start pcbnew on that monitor. Hardware acceleration doesn't appear to be turned on.
2) I move pcbnew window to monitor that supports GPU. hardware acceleration doesn't appear to be on
3) I exit Kicad. Window locations are remembered.
4) I startup Kicad. pcbnew is now started on the hardware accelerated monitor (see #2).
5) pcbnew hangs.
